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19961042 09288176536 619030409
27015378813 5519455935
27015378813 5519455935
5298426295 579394 507
All about undefined
Interested in learning more?
27015378813 5519455935
5298426295 579394 507
See more
5906864381 7987 15
51107 511177940 4684 195
See more
0202710157 111552 884700
33581 86860 810933 386
See more